In The Little Colonel's Christmas Vacation, Annie F. Johnston returns to the cherished world of Lloydsboro Valley, where holiday leisure becomes a testing ground for friendship, generosity, and social grace. The narrative blends domestic realism, sentimental adventure, and genteel comedy, presenting Christmas not merely as festivity but as moral occasion. Written within the tradition of early twentieth-century American girls' fiction, the book values character formation, family feeling, and the rituals of community, while its warm regional color gives the story a distinctly Kentucky atmosphere. Johnston, best known for the Little Colonel series, drew deeply upon the landscapes and social textures of Pewee Valley, Kentucky, transforming recognizable places and manners into an idealized literary setting. Her fiction reflects the era's interest in cultivated girlhood, ethical refinement, and the formation of sympathetic citizens. Having written for young readers with unusual consistency and affection, Johnston understood the power of recurring characters to create both intimacy and instruction. About the Author
Annie F. Johnston (1863–1931) was an American author of children's fiction who wrote the popular The Little Colonel series. Books from the series were the basis for the film "The Little Colonel" with Shirley Temple.
